Practical Applied Geostatistics with Petrel

Level: Skill | Type: Practical Training with Software | Discipline: Field Appraisal and Development

This course will develop knowledge and understanding of the role played by uncertainty in geomodeling and provide a framework for optimum decision making using Petrel. It covers the statistical and geostatistical tools available for understanding and quantifying uncertainty and the considerations required when using them for reservoir characterization and model building.

Petrel will be used as the primary tool for investigating the complexities of uncertainty in geomodeling. This allows us to understand how best to use the cutting-edge geostatistical features of Petrel to construct geomodels which accurately reflect our level of confidence in data at each stage of the exploration and production.

Modeling and quantifying uncertainty

Geostatistics basics

Tools - Variance, regression, histograms

Geomodeling

Multivariate analysis

Using wireline logs and seismic attributes

Monte Carlo modeling and production statistics

Geologists, petroleum engineers and geophysicists having input to the building of models in Petrel®.

Competence with Petrel - participant should preferably have taken at a minimum Petrel Fundamentals training course; Basic understanding of statistics.
